Development of Biodegradable Polymer Releasing Anticancer Drug for Intratumoral Chemotherapy of Brain Tumor

Abstract
Objective : The authors present two polymers as carriers of anti-neoplastic agents for intratumoral chemotherapy. We investigated in vitro tumor cytotoxicity againt C6 glioma cells with 20ul cis-platinum(CDDP)-polymer.

Methods : We firstly developed new two thermosensitive sol-gel reversible polymer(poly-2 and poly-6) by random copolyerization from ethylene glycol and caprolactone polymer that is sol state over 50C but changed gradually to gel less than 50C We evaluated the time-related release profiles of 10mg cisplatin from CDDP-Poly 2 and CDDPPoly 6 in 25ml of pH 7.4 phosphate buffer saline using UV spectrophotometer during 31 days. We cultured C6 glioma cell line in 10cm round plates for 2 days and added 20Q of CDDP-polymer containing 30uM of CDDP into the center of each plate. We counted C6 cell number every 12 hours for 72 hours at same 3 sites of each 6 well plates.

Results : UV spevtrophotometry showed total 12.6% of CDDP released from CDDP-poly2 and total 56.9% of CDDP from CDDP-poly6 on 31 days. Both carrier polymer showed total released amount of CDDP directly correlated with time without initial dumping effect. The CDDP released from 204 of CDDP-poly2 and CDDP-poly6 in 48 hours showed cytotoxicity to Co glioma cells more than 50% in vitro cell culture system.

Conclusion : This results suggest that less than 20Q CDDP-polymer could be applied in vivo brain tumor model to show significant cytotoxicity.
